About [[[(2-carboxyphenyl)diazenyl]-phenylmethylidene]amino]-(2-hydroxyphenyl)azanide;copper(1+);ethane

[[[(2-carboxyphenyl)diazenyl]-phenylmethylidene]amino]-(2-hydroxyphenyl)azanide;copper(1+);ethane (PubChem CID 158212927) has the molecular formula C30H45CuN4O3 and a molecular weight of 573.26 g/mol. Its IUPAC name is [[[(2-carboxyphenyl)diazenyl]-phenylmethylidene]amino]-(2-hydroxyphenyl)azanide;copper(1+);ethane.
